Jen,
I bought ww pita pockets for my 'reintorduction' to grains. I usually have to eat a late dinner on the go, so this made it portable. Plus it wasn't the focus of the meal; the bread was functional, so there was much more filler. I found when I didn't taste as much of it I didn't trigger a craving. I'm not going to buy a loaf of bread until I'm at the 3 grain/day stage.

I was really worried about fruit though. I've always been crazy about fruit. (I would have eaten an entire bag of apples in a day as a kid!) I found that I have to have it as a dessert or to finish up a meal later in the day. If I did it earlier, I'd keep thinking about what was left in the fridge. I also would buy enough for just 2 days. That way if I didn't have self control I wasn't going to completely lose control. There's something about putting your shoes on and getting in your car to drive to the store just for a piece of fruit that starts to sound a bit crazy.

Just take it easy. Don't worry too much about it. Once you plan for it and start the transition it goes quite smooth. You look forward to the grain and the fruit, but you really don't obsess over it all.
